Big game for both sides. Exeter win and they're in the hunt for 7th spot and European playoff. Quins win and they can still get into the league playoff. A bonus point win will mean a LBP wouldn't be enough for Bath next week.

Exeter: Dollman; Vainikolo, Whitten, Hill, Jess; Steenson, Lewis; Rimmer, Cowan-Dickie, Tui; Mumm (capt), Welch; Ewers, White, Horstmann.
Replacements: Yeandle, Mitchell, Brown, Phillips, Scaysbrook, Thomas, Slade, James.

Harlequins: Brown; Williams, Molenaar, Turner-Hall, Smith; Evans, Care; Marler, Ward, Sinckler; Matthews, Kennedy; Wallace, Robshaw (capt), Easter.
Replacements: Buchanan, Lambert, Doran-Jones, Guest, Fa'asavalu, Botica, Monye.

I'm not sure that Sinckler incident sends a good message.

Hesped away with the ball but was brought down. In the ensuing ruck, Quins were penalized. After the whistle, Sinckler sprang up and lunged towards Exeter players. He looked to have completely lost it.

The ref decided to look at the video, partly to see whether Sinckler had done something violent but also to check to see what had prompted his action.

It turned out an Exeter player had patted him on the head while he was on the floor. The ref thought that was poor form and reversed the penalty in Quins favour.

The point here is that Sinckler overreacted, which we shouldn't be condoning. However, it was his show of temper which led the ref to review the passage of play, so he hasn't really got any reason to keep a lid on it in the future if he feels similarly aggrieved.
